2014-01-27 52 views
0

MAMP新手在這裏。剛剛安裝了MAMP並在目錄中放置了許多文件。當沒有驗證時,訪問本地主機上的主頁面可以正常工作。但是,當我將以下內容添加到主文件的頂部並嘗試在瀏覽器中訪問它時,我會看到一個空白頁。 pma-login.php位於目錄中,並且它在活動服務器上正常工作。包含登錄信息的MAMP頁面空白

<?php 
session_start(); 

if(!session_is_registered(username)) { 
    header("Location: pma-login.php"); 
    exit(); 
} 
?> 
+1

從php 5.4開始,它已被消除並被刪除:http://www.php.net/manual/en/function.session-is-registered.php – Steve

回答

1

它更改爲以下,現在是工作:

<?php 
session_start(); 

if(!isset($_SESSION['username'])) { 
    header("Location: pma-login.php"); 
    exit(); 
} 
?> 

而且,它會工作在MAMP中,我使用的原始代碼不貶值選擇PHP版本5.2。